When a man laughs at his troubles he loses a great many friends. They never forgive the loss of their prerogative.
- Francis Bacon -

It is not what we eat but what we digest that makes us strong; not what we gain but what we save that makes us rich; not what we read but what we remember that makes us learned; and not what we profess but what we practice that gives us integrity.
- Francis Bacon -
